How Constellation Energy manages coal ash
Constellation Energy adheres to specific guidelines in managing the coal ash its power plants produce:
- Before it is transported, coal ash is wetted and then carried in trucks that are covered to prevent leakage. Before the trucks leave the power plant, they are washed down to remove coal ash residue. Some of our ash is also transported in trucks designed to carry and fully contain dry powdery solids for recycling purposes.
- When wetted coal ash that is to be used as fill material, such as for road construction or mine reclamation, is delivered to a site, it is further wetted and compacted to prevent dispersion of dust.
- For coal ash to be used in reclamation, the facility must comply with new MDE regulations for placement of ash. Constellation Energy currently is not placing coal ash for reclamation in Maryland.
